During the Olympics, we usually have the Television broadcasts and the internet streams, yet sometimes, life gets busy and we miss some of the most important moments and results of out favorite athletes or countries. Thus, in this modern age, we have the World Wide Web to aid us in staying up-to-date on our Olympic news coverage. And below are just a few sites that will bring you the latest headlines, news stories, and sports analysis.
The Olympic Movement - http://www.olympic.org
This site brings the vision and the purpose of Olympics to its visitors. The UK based site tried to bring the themes of unity, heritage, peace and global cooperation as they cover some of the momentous events such as the lighting of the Fire Ceremony.
Official Beijing Olympics Website - http://en.beijing2008.cn/
Spons ored by China, this site brings the ideals of "One World... One Dream" as it covers the Olympics. Be aware that the site does not cover any negative story on the Olympics, so you must go else where, this site only promotes the Olympics and its ideals.
BBC Sports - http://news.bbc.co.uk/sport/
On e of the best news sources for sports coverage, the way it is without the garbage.
The Classic Yahoo Sports - http://sports.yahoo.com/olympi cs
Our old, yet unforgotten, search engine offers exclusive scoop, photos, videos and headlines.
The Database - http://www.databaseolympics.co m/
For those of you who are into numbers, medals, and tracking past winners, this site if perfect for you.
The Digital Times - http://chinadigitaltimes.net/c at/focus/beijing-olympics-2008 //
Read about the Olympics and the news that rarely makes it to the main media streams through this blog style website.
Olympic Watch - http://www.olympicwatch.org/
Mo nitor the Human Rights issues associated with the Olympic Games.
Sports of the World - http://www.sportsofworld.com/o lympics/2008_beijing_olympics/
Offers neat summaries, downloads, videos and results for those who are interested.
